We have been competing in Belgium since the early days. It is a very hospitable place to go rallying and I can recommend it to anyone.

The highlight event was the 1992 Ypres 24 hours Rally in which Neil Higgins co drove in a Peugeot 205 GTI. My main memories were the sheer number of spectators lining every part of the route and losing all my lights at 100 mph. We ended up in a Maize field and after I got the lights to work it was a struggle to know where we were !

Recent events have been in the FIRC championship in Flanders with Juha Bos in a Mitsubishi Evo 9 finishing 4th.
